Abstract

The utility model discloses an assembly tool, particularly discloses an assembly tool for assembling a refractory material cooling brick water-cooling coil pipe, and belongs to the technical field of design and manufacturing of precious metal product manufacturing process equipment. The assembly tool for assembling the refractory material cooling brick water-cooling coil pipe is relatively high in production efficiency, and the number of workers needing assembly assistance is relatively small. The assembling tool comprises a supporting assembly, a connecting and adjusting assembly and a profiling press-fitting assembly. The supporting assembly and the profiling press-fitting assembly are movably arranged at the two ends of the connecting and adjusting assembly respectively. In the assembling process of the water-cooling coil pipe, the supporting assembly is connected to the corresponding position of the refractory material cooling brick in a clamped mode, and the water-cooling coil pipe arranged in the circumferential direction is pressed into an assembling groove of the refractory material cooling brick through the profiling press-fitting assembly under the cooperation of input driving force of the connection adjusting assembly.

Background Technology

[0002] In the manufacturing process of optical glass, LCD glass, pharmaceutical glass, and fireproof glass, after the glass powder has been fully heated at high temperatures in the furnace, a platinum or platinum-rhodium alloy connecting tube is usually inserted into the furnace wall. The molten glass is then guided through the connecting tube into the platinum or platinum-rhodium alloy channel for clarification, stirring, and molding. The connecting tube is surrounded by refractory bricks. Due to the high temperature of the molten glass, the connecting tube is radiated and heated, causing the refractory bricks to heat up as well. To reduce the temperature of the refractory bricks, an annular groove is usually cut on the outside of the refractory bricks, and a seamless stainless steel or nickel tube is installed inside the groove and cooled by water. Because the width and depth of the groove in the refractory bricks are 1-3 mm larger than the seamless tube, when the pre-bent seamless tube is installed onto the refractory bricks, the seamless tube often remains exposed on the outside of the refractory bricks and cannot fully or partially fit into the annular groove, severely affecting the cooling effect. Forcibly squeezing the seamless tube into the brick groove can easily cause the bricks to crack. In existing technologies, to prevent bricks from cracking during assembly, seamless tubes are often heated or burned during the assembly process, and then the seamless tubes are squeezed into the bricks using spacers. This assembly method is not only inefficient but also time-consuming and labor-intensive, requiring the assistance of multiple people to complete. Utility Model Content

[0027] The technical solution of this application will be further described below through specific embodiments:

[0028] The purpose of this application is to design an assembly fixture for assembling seamless tubes and refractory bricks, ensuring that the seamless tubes are efficiently assembled inside the refractory bricks without being exposed on the outside, which can effectively prevent the refractory bricks from cracking. During the assembly process, it is not necessary to heat the seamless tubes, and only one fixture is needed to complete the assembly, avoiding the low efficiency caused by multiple people assisting.

[0029] To reduce the overall weight of the device, the supporting plate, i.e., the aforementioned contour-fitting mounting plate, is made of PVC or MC901 nylon. The overall height of the supporting plate is 2-5mm lower than that of the refractory material. The width of the middle step on the left side of the supporting plate is 1-2mm less than the width of the groove in the refractory brick, and the diameter of the step's arc is 1-2mm less than that of the seamless pipe. The depth from the lowest point of the step's arc surface to the root of the step is greater than the groove depth of the refractory brick minus the diameter of the seamless pipe. The arc surface and the step surface are rounded. A groove with a depth of 5-8mm and a width of 20-25mm is cut on the right side of the left side of the supporting plate.

[0030] The support locking block, also known as the aforementioned support connecting locking block, is made of stainless steel or 45 steel with a chrome-plated surface after tempering. One end of the support locking block contacts the surface of the support plate, and its maximum size is 2-5mm smaller than the height of the support plate. A threaded hole is drilled in the middle, and a bolt is attached to one side of the locking ring, matching the threaded hole of the support locking block. The hole diameter is 2-5mm smaller than the width of the support plate (see left side diagram). The other end has a hole and passes through the connecting rod shown in Figure 1-4. The three support pieces have the same length structure. Because they are sequentially fitted onto the connecting rod while ensuring one end contacts the support plate, the thickness at the contact points differs. The thickness of the first support locking block on the connecting rod at the contact point with the support plate is controlled between 10-15mm (t1), and the thickness at the connection point with the connecting rod is controlled between 5-8mm (t2). The thickness of the second support locking block on the connecting rod at the contact point with the support plate is t1 + t2, and the thickness at the connection point with the connecting rod is t2. The thickness of the third support locking block that passes through the connecting rod is t1+t2+t2, and the thickness at the position where it connects with the connecting rod is t2.

[0031] The connecting rod is the aforementioned inverted L-shaped connecting rod. One end of the support locking block can be sequentially threaded onto the connecting rod, and the connecting rod is threaded to fix the three support locking blocks onto the connecting rod. The connecting rod bends towards the bottom and is welded together with the connecting ring.

[0032] The refractory brick has a central opening, through which a platinum or platinum-rhodium alloy tube is inserted. The supporting short plate is made of PVC or MC901 nylon, with the arc diameter of the supporting short plate matching the diameter of the opening in the refractory brick. The thickness of the supporting short plate is controlled between 20 and 25 mm, and the width between 40 and 50 mm. A threaded hole is located at one end of the supporting short plate.

[0033] When installing seamless tubes onto refractory bricks, it is difficult to fully compress the tubes into the groove. Using three sets of clamps, the tubes are fixed from three directions on three sides other than the joint. The long support plate is fitted with the seamless tube, and the short support plate is fitted with the arc surface of the central hole in the refractory brick. The locking blocks are adjusted sequentially to fit the long support plate, and the two locking rings are rotated in sequence. At this point, the locking rings push the locking blocks and the long support plate towards the exposed seamless tube outside the refractory brick. Once the seamless tube is fully inserted into the refractory brick groove, the clamps are held for approximately 2-3 hours. Then, the clamps are removed, and the refractory brick and seamless tube assembly is complete.

[0034] Example 1

[0035] 1. The inner diameter of the refractory brick is 150mm, the height of the refractory material is 100mm, the width of the groove around the perimeter is 25mm, the depth of the groove is 24mm, and the outer diameter of the seamless pipe is 22mm.

[0036] 2. To reduce the overall weight of the device, the support plate is made of MC901 nylon. The overall height of the support plate is 95mm. The width of the middle step on the left side of the support plate is 24mm, the diameter of the step arc is 20mm, and the depth from the lowest point of the step arc to the root of the step is 6mm. The corners of the step arc and the step surface are rounded. A groove with a depth of 6mm and a width of 25mm is cut on the right side of the left side of the support plate.

[0037] 3. The support locking block is made of 45 steel, treated and then chrome-plated. One end of the support locking block contacts the support plate surface, with a maximum size of 90mm. A threaded hole is drilled in the middle, and a bolt is attached to one side of the locking ring, matching the threaded hole of the support locking block. The hole diameter is 5mm smaller than the width of the support plate (see left side diagram), i.e., 20mm. The other end has a hole and passes through the connecting rod. The three support pieces have the same length structure. Because they are sequentially fitted onto the connecting rod while ensuring one end contacts the support plate surface, the thickness at the contact points differs. The thickness of the first support locking block, when in contact with the support plate, is controlled to be around 10mm, and around 5mm at the connection point with the connecting rod. The thickness of the second support locking block, when in contact with the support plate, is 15mm, and around 5mm at the connection point with the connecting rod. The thickness of the third support locking block, when in contact with the support plate, is 20mm, and around 5mm at the connection point with the connecting rod.

[0038] 4. One end of each support locking block can be threaded onto the connecting rod, which is threaded to fix the three support locking blocks to the connecting rod. The connecting rod bends to the bottom and is welded to the connecting ring, which has a hole.

[0039] 5. Support plate, made of MC901 nylon. The diameter of the curved surface of the support plate is the same as the diameter of the opening in the refractory brick, i.e., 150mm. The thickness of the support plate is 25mm, and the width is controlled at 40mm. A threaded hole is opened at one end of the support plate. Bolts are used to lock the support plate onto the connecting ring.

[0040] 6. After the seamless tube is installed in the refractory brickwork, it is difficult to completely compress the seamless tube into the groove. Three sets are used. Figure 1 The clamps are fixed at the joints of the seamless tubes. The long support plate is aligned with the seamless tube, and the short support plate is aligned with the arc surface of the central hole in the refractory brick. The locking blocks are then adjusted to align with the long support plate, and the locking rings are rotated sequentially. The locking rings push the locking blocks and long support plate towards the exposed seamless tube within the refractory brick. Once the seamless tube is fully inserted into the refractory brick groove, the clamps are held for approximately 2 hours. Afterward, the clamps are removed, completing the assembly of the refractory brick and the seamless tube.
